The BMS accepted the cell without fault flags, and the charge controller brought it to 4.2V within the normal charge window.\u003c\/li\u003e\n\n    \u003cli\u003e\n\u003cstrong\u003eRAM backup before swap:\u003c\/strong\u003e\n    Export or photograph all stored programs and variables before removing the original battery. The TI-84 Plus CE stores user programs and variables in RAM powered directly by the main cell — pulling the battery erases everything in RAM with no recovery path.\u003c\/li\u003e\n  \u003c\/ul\u003e\n\n  \u003chr class=\"bpw-desc-divider\"\u003e\n\n  \u003ch3 class=\"bpw-desc-h3\"\u003eCalculator clock resetting after battery replacement\u003c\/h3\u003e\n  \u003cp class=\"bpw-desc-p\"\u003eThe TI-84 Plus CE uses an internal real-time clock (RTC) that draws power from the main battery. There is no dedicated backup cell for the RTC on this platform. Once the main cell is removed, the clock loses its reference and resets to default on reboot. After fitting the new cell, navigate to Mode → Clock and re-enter the correct date and time manually.\u003c\/p\u003e\n\n  \u003ch3 class=\"bpw-desc-h3\"\u003eDisplay showing low battery warning immediately after fitting a new cell\u003c\/h3\u003e\n  \u003cp class=\"bpw-desc-p\"\u003eReplacement cells ship in storage-discharge state, typically sitting between 3.6V and 3.7V — right at the threshold where the TI-84 Plus CE triggers a low-battery warning. The calculator's firmware reads cell voltage directly and flags anything below approximately 3.75V on startup. Connect the calculator to a USB charger and let it complete one full charge cycle to 4.2V before drawing conclusions about cell health. The warning will clear once voltage climbs above the firmware threshold.\u003c\/p\u003e\n\u003c\/div\u003e","brand":"BatteryWeb","offers":[{"title":"Warranty 1 Year","offer_id":43333540053082,"sku":"BWCS-TEX840SL-1","price":23.99,"currency_code":"USD","in_stock":true},{"title":"Warranty 2 Year","offer_id":43333540085850,"sku":"BWCS-TEX840SL-2","price":26.99,"currency_code":"USD","in_stock":true},{"title":"Warranty 3 Year","offer_id":43333540118618,"sku":"BWCS-TEX840SL-3","price":28.99,"currency_code":"USD","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0674\/4775\/0746\/files\/BW-CS-TEX840SL-1.webp?v=1778212956","url":"https:\/\/batteryweb.com\/products\/texas-instruments-ti-84-plus-ce-replacement-battery-37v-900mah-li-ion","provider":"BatteryWeb","version":"1.0","type":"link"}
